I will give a present to Mr. Murayama too (formal)
私は村山さんにもプレゼントをあげます
You can't buy fresh fish in this town. You can't buy it in the next own either. (Formal)
この町では新しい魚が買えません。隣の町でも買えません
Mr Harris can read even difficult Kanji (formal)
ハリスさんはこんな難しい漢字も読めます
I know as many as 8000 kanji (informal)
漢字を八千も知っている
As many as 10 cars sold today (informal)
今日は車が十台も売れた
I didn't eat anything (informal) nanimo and daremo are always used in negative sentences
何も食べなかった
Nobody knows about it (formal) nanimo and daremo are always used in negative sentences
だれもそのことを知りません
Mr OKI is always kind to people (informal)
大木さんはいつも人に親切だ
Koyama never keeps his promise (informal)
小山さんはいつも約束を守らない
Nancy doesn't even listen to me (informal) Verb masu + mo is always followed by a negative form of suru
ナンシーは私の話を聞きもしない
Don't even talk Verb masu + mo is always followed by a negative form of suru
話しもしない
Don't even eat Verb masu + mo is always followed by a negative form of suru
食べもしない
